Abstract
Embodiments are directed to implementing the protocol endpoint (PE) as a LUN object without significant modification to also support additional features. In particular, since many of the additional features are similar to those already implemented within storage group objects, it would be desirable to implement a PE using both a LUN object and a storage group object linked together. This result may be accomplished by implementing the PE as a LUN object is used when certain features are being accessed and as a storage group object that is used when other features are being accessed. This linkage may be achieved by indexing both the storage group object and the LUN object representing the PE using the same World Wide Name.
